Astronomers study the moon, sun, and stars.
An astronomer studies the sun, moon, stars, planets, and other celestial bodies in outer space. They use telescopes and other instruments to observe and analyze these objects, as well as conduct research to understand their properties and behavior.

The Sun doesn't "chase" anything. Sun, Moon, and stars seem to rise and set, due to the rotation of planet Earth.
